Abstract
Electric-field-mediated assembly of silicon islands coated with charged molecules was discussed. 2-Mercaptoethanesulfonic acid sodium salt or deoxyribonucleic acid (DNA) was used to provide a charge to the device islands. Results proved that this process can be used to form, charge, release and assemble silicon-based devices on other substrates.
